Effectiveness of Fruit Enzymes

Fruit enzymes, such as papaya, pineapple, and pumpkin, are natural exfoliating agents that work by breaking down the proteins that hold dead skin cells together. Studies have shown that fruit enzymes are effective in improving skin texture, removing dead skin cells, and promoting cell turnover.

Effectiveness of Chemical exfoliants

Chemical exfoliants, such as alpha hydroxy acids (AHAs) and beta hydroxy acids (BHAs), work by dissolving the bonds between skin cells, leading to smoother and clearer skin. Studies have shown that Chemical exfoliants are effective in improving skin texture, reducing acne, fine lines, and hyperpigmentation.

Comparison of Fruit Enzymes and Chemical exfoliants

Both fruit enzymes and Chemical exfoliants have their benefits and risks when it comes to skincare. The effectiveness and safety of these exfoliating ingredients depend on individual skin types, sensitivities, and preferences.

Benefits of Fruit Enzymes

  1. Natural and gentle exfoliation
  2. Promotes cell turnover and improves skin texture
  3. Rich in antioxidants and vitamins

Risks of Fruit Enzymes

  1. May cause irritation and sensitivity in some individuals
  2. Less potent than Chemical exfoliants
  3. Results may take longer to show compared to Chemical exfoliants

Benefits of Chemical exfoliants

  1. Potent exfoliation for faster results
  2. Effective in treating acne, fine lines, and hyperpigmentation
  3. Can be tailored to specific skin concerns and conditions

Risks of Chemical exfoliants

  1. May cause dryness, redness, and peeling if not used correctly
  2. Can be harsh on sensitive skin types
  3. Increased risk of sun sensitivity and irritation
